How DiggyHub ranks teams and predicts games

DiggyHub ranks every Division I team and gives each upcoming match a win percentage. Both come from one data-driven rating system built and tested on real results. It is not a poll or a vote, and nobody adjusts a team’s number by hand.

What goes into it

The ranking is every team ordered by its rating. A team joins the ranking once it has played enough matches for its rating to mean something.

How well it works

We publish how accurate we are because it should be checked. This table is from the 2025 season, predicting each match about a week ahead. When the model said a team had about a 75% chance, that team won about 75% of the time.

The favourite’s chanceModel saidFavourite wonMatches
50-60%55.1%54.6%782
60-70%65.0%65.1%780
70-80%75.0%74.6%835
80-90%85.2%84.3%907
90-100%94.8%95.6%976

The ranking is tested the same way. Across the 2025 season, the team our ranking placed higher the day before won about 78% of matches between two ranked teams, compared with about 70% for a ranking built only from win-loss records and about 72% for one built from raw points without accounting for who each team played.
